Funding Information
BJA has released the FY 2010 Family-Based Prisoner Substance Abuse Treatment Program solicitation. Applications are due June 3, 2010.

BJA has released the FY 2010 Second Chance Act Reentry Demonstration Program: Targeting Offenders with Co-occurring Substance Abuse and Mental Health Disorders solicitation. Applications are due June 3, 2010.

BJA has released the FY 2010 Second Chance Act State, Local, and Tribal Reentry Courts solicitation. Applications are due June 3, 2010.

BJA has released the FY 2010 Recovery Act—Assistance to Rural Law Enforcement to Combat Crime and Drugs Along the Northern and Southern United States Borders solicitation. Applications are due June 3, 2010.

BJA has released the FY 2010 Smart Policing: Evidence-Based Law Enforcement Initiative solicitation. Applications are due June 3, 2010.

BJA has released the FY 2010 Public Safety Officers' Benefits Awareness, Assistance, and Support solicitation. Applications are due May 27, 2010.

BJA has released the FY 2010 Tribal Civil and Criminal Legal Assistance Grants, Training, and Technical Assistance solicitation. Applications are due May 27, 2010.
